The Tree of Lovers stands as a testament to romance and commitment in the heart of Ayia Napa, Cyprus. This remarkable juniper tree, with its sprawling branches and verdant foliage, has become a beloved symbol for couples from around the world. Its unique charm lies in the tradition of visitors attaching padlocks to its branches, each lock inscribed with names, dates, or heartfelt messages, representing a couple's unbreakable bond. Located a short distance from the vibrant center of Ayia Napa, the Tree of Lovers offers a tranquil escape from the lively beaches and bustling nightlife. The tree is situated near the coast, providing stunning views of the Mediterranean Sea. The surrounding area features scenic walking paths, inviting visitors to explore the natural beauty of the Cypriot landscape. The atmosphere is one of serenity and reflection, making it an ideal spot for quiet contemplation or intimate moments. The tradition of attaching locks to bridges and landmarks as a symbol of love dates back centuries, with variations found in cultures across Europe and Asia. The Tree of Lovers in Ayia Napa has embraced this custom, transforming the tree into a living monument to love. As the tree's branches fill with colorful locks, it becomes a vibrant tapestry of shared experiences and promises. Getting There

  • Walking

    From Ayia Napa Square, head southeast towards the main road. Walk along the road until you reach the intersection with Nissi Avenue. Turn left onto Nissi Avenue and continue walking for about 800 meters. Look for signs for the 'Lovers' area. Keep an eye out for the path leading towards the coast, which should be on your right. Follow this path until you arrive at the Tree of Lovers, which is located along the beach.

  • Public Transport

    From Ayia Napa Square, take local bus 101 or 102 heading towards Nissi Beach. Get off at the Nissi Beach stop. Bus fare is approximately €1.50 - €2. From there, walk towards the beach and follow the coastline to your left. After walking about 300 meters, you will encounter the Tree of Lovers. It is a popular spot, so you can also ask locals for directions if needed.

  • Taxi/Ride-Share

    Taxis are readily available in Ayia Napa. A short taxi ride from the city center or Nissi Beach area to the Tree of Lovers will cost approximately €10-€15. Ride-sharing apps like Bolt and CABCY also operate in Ayia Napa and may offer slightly lower fares. Confirm the price with the driver before starting your journey.

  • Driving

    If driving from Nissi Beach, head southwest on Nissi Ave towards the Ayia Napa city center. Continue straight for about 1.5 kilometers until you reach a roundabout. Take the first exit onto Makronissou Avenue and follow it for about 1 kilometer. Then, take a left onto Kriou Nerou Street. After about 500 meters, you will see the Tree of Lovers on your right at the coordinates X3F5+3GR, Ayia Napa 5330, Cyprus. Parking is available nearby, and it may cost around €2-€3 for a few hours.
